GS7B015231CBT Description
GS7B015231CBT Description
The GS7B015231CBT from TT Electronics/IRC is a high-precision ceramic resistor network designed for demanding electronic applications. This 14-pin narrow SOIC package features 13 bussed (BUS) thin-film resistors, each with a 5.23KΩ resistance and an exceptional ±0.25% absolute tolerance (±0.1% ratio tolerance). The device operates over a wide temperature range of -70°C to +125°C, with a ±100ppm/°C temperature coefficient, ensuring stability in harsh environments. Its SOIC-C series construction offers a compact footprint (8.66mm x 5.99mm x 1.45mm) with gull-wing terminations for reliable surface-mount assembly. Rated for 100V maximum voltage and 0.7W total power dissipation, it combines precision with robustness.
GS7B015231CBT Features
- High Precision: ±0.25% tolerance and ±0.1% ratio tolerance for critical analog circuits.
- Thin-Film Technology: Delivers low noise and stable performance.
- Wide Temperature Range: Operates from -70°C to +125°C with derated power up to 125°C.
- Compact SOIC Package: Space-saving 14-pin narrow SOIC (8.66mm x 5.99mm) ideal for dense PCB layouts.
- Bussed Configuration: Simplifies circuit design with shared connections.
- Ceramic Substrate: Enhances thermal and mechanical durability.
- Gull-Wing Termination: Ensures reliable solder joints for surface-mount applications.
GS7B015231CBT Applications
This resistor network excels in precision applications such as:
- Analog Signal Conditioning: Voltage dividers, sensor interfaces, and feedback networks.
- Medical Electronics: Patient monitoring systems requiring stable, low-drift components.
- Industrial Controls: PLCs, motor drives, and instrumentation where temperature stability is critical.
- Automotive Systems (non-Automotive PPAP): Engine control units (ECUs) and infotainment systems (though not PPAP-certified).
- Test & Measurement Equipment: Calibration circuits and reference voltage networks.
